From 78429edfeed8da0562243e876be46d700f9ed13c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Guenter Roeck Date: Fri, 21 May 2021 13:04:57 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] misc: xilinx-sdfec: Drop unnecessary NULL check after container_of container_of() only returns NULL if the passed pointer is NULL _and_ if the embedded element is the first element of the structure. Even if that is the case, testing against it is misleading and possibly dangerous because the position of the embedded element may change. In this case, the check is unnecessary since it is known that file->private_data is never NULL for an open file, and container_of() will therefore also never be NULL. Drop the check.
